--- title: Portnote created: 2026-06-08 updated: 2026-06-08 type: app tags: [catalogue, server-management, app-marathon-batch-a] confidence: medium contested: false sources: [https://selfh.st/apps/?tag=Server+Management&app=portnote] --- # 🖥️ Portnote > **Carnet de notes lié aux ports réseau** — documentez ce qui tourne sur quel port de votre serveur, avec URL d'accès et description. ## 📋 Informations Générales | Champ | Valeur | | :--- | :--- | | **Site web** | [portnote.app](https://portnote.app) | | **GitHub** | [portnote/portnote](https://github.com/portnote/portnote) | | **License** | MIT (présumé) | | **Langage** | TypeScript / SvelteKit | | **Étoiles GitHub** | <0.5k ⭐ | | **Catégorie** | [[cat-server-management|Server Management]] | ## 📝 Description **Portnote** est un mini-carnet de notes **dédié à l'inventaire des services réseau** d'un serveur. Vous y listez chaque port (ex: 80, 443, 5678, 8080…) et vous y associez un service (Traefik, n8n, Portainer…), une URL, un protocole, et un commentaire libre. C'est un wiki personnel de votre surface réseau. Différence avec **Portracker** : Portracker *scanne* automatiquement les ports et détecte les changements. Portnote est un *carnet manuel*, vous y écrivez vous-même ce qui doit tourner où. Pour qui: sysadmins qui veulent un aide-mémoire simple et centralisé de leur stack. ## 🚀 Installation ### Docker Compose ```yaml version: '3.8' services: portnote: image: ghcr.io/portnote/portnote:latest container_name: portnote restart: unless-stopped ports: - "7777:3000" environment: - DATABASE_URL=file:/data/portnote.db volumes: - ./data:/data labels: - "traefik.enable=true" - "traefik.http.routers.portnote.rule=Host(`notes.example.com`)" - "traefik.http.routers.portnote.entrypoints=websecure" - "traefik.http.routers.portnote.tls.certresolver=letsencrypt" ``` ## 🔄 Alternatives ### Open Source - [[app-portracker]] — Scan auto des ports (complémentaire) - **Snipe-IT** — Inventaire IT/serveurs plus généraliste - **Inventaire** — feuille de calcul basique - **ITFlow** — Gestion complète pour MSP ### Propriétaires - **Notion** — Wiki généraliste (utilisable pour ça) - **Airtable** — Base de données no-code - **Confluence** — Wiki Atlassian enterprise ## 🔐 Sécurité - **Stockage local** : base SQLite dans un volume Docker. - **HTTPS** : à activer via reverse-proxy (Traefik). - **Auth minimale** : mono-utilisateur par défaut, à protéger derrière un SSO (Authelia) en multi-utilisateurs. ## 📚 Ressources - [Selfh.st — Portnote](https://selfh.st/apps/?tag=Server+Management) - [[app-portracker]] — Complément de scan auto ## Pages Liées - [[cat-server-management]] — Catégorie Server Management - [[app-portracker]] — Scan automatique des ports - [[recettes-docker-compose]] — Templates Docker